The original Texas chainsaw is by far, no argument, one of the scariest movies of all time. The remake is filled with an amazing cast and effects. A big thing that added humor to the original was Franklin. Not having Franklin gave me an immediate hatred to the remake. Luckily the movie made up for it with an incredible cast, great acting, story and id have to say leatherface was fantastic.

The big thing that freaked me out as a kid was the family themselves. The remake delivers 75% on how incredibly freaky the family was. Especially the incredible performance from Lee Ermey who is one if my favorite actors of all time. Many of the key scenes were redone for this remake. The most influential being The hook scene. This did not disappoint.

Now the family scene was not well done. the the end family scene does not compare with the original. There is no father or mother reference, let alone a dinner sequence. By all means it didn't ruin the movie, but I would have loved to seen that classic scene redone.

Overall it is an amazing remake but not as good as it could have been.
